2

私はアンドロイドプログラミングが初めてです。Android アプリに Android 以外のプロジェクトのコードを含めようとしています。これには、他の多くの Android 以外のアプリで使用される共有コードが含まれています。

これを行う最善の方法は、コードのメンテナンスの観点からであると考えていました。私が含めたい共有コードは時々変更されるので、私が書いたアプリを更新するプロセスをできるだけシンプルに保ちたいと思っています (可能な限り自動で)。

共有コードを含む .jar ファイルを作成し、これをアプリにコピーする方が良いですか (例: ant スクリプトを使用)、またはより合理化されたアプローチがあります。

特に、共有コード プロジェクトをあらゆる種類の Android プロジェクトに変換することは避けたいと考えています。

4

3 に答える 3

1

.jar を取得したら、それをプロジェクトに追加するだけです (または、このライブラリが更新された場合は、新しい .jar ファイルで更新します)。

プロジェクトに入ったら(/ libフォルダーの下で、libフォルダーを 右クリック->ビルドを選択->ビルドパスに追加します。

残念ながら、自動更新を行う方法はないと確信しています。

于 2012-04-18T22:45:58.577 に答える
1

jar を作成し、Android プロジェクトのビルド パスに追加します。jar の更新がある場合は常に、プロジェクトでそれを更新し、アプリのバージョンを更新 (増加) して、ユーザーが更新を自動的にダウンロードして更新できるようにする必要があります (Android マーケットがそれを処理します)。

これは、最も広く保守可能な方法です。

お役に立てれば。

于 2012-04-18T22:52:59.540 に答える
0

プロジェクトのプロパティで、「プロジェクト参照」に移動します。他の開いているプロジェクトが表示され、必要なプロジェクトをクリックできます。

試したことはありませんが、Android 以外のコードを変更して Android プロジェクトを実行すると、Android 以外のプロジェクトが自動的に再コンパイルされると思います。

于 2012-04-18T23:34:29.707 に答える